Position Overview

The Senior Quality Assurance (QA) Analyst, under minimal direction, will be responsible for review and/or approval of basic and technical documentation, drafting and reviewing of internal Quality policies and procedures, performing product related activities, performing Quality audit functions, performing product release activities, identifying process and Quality System improvements, and acting as a QA liaison internally and externally. They will also provide daily guidance, work prioritization and support to other departments, such as manufacturing or QC, in absence of or in conjunction with their manager.

Reports to: Director/Senior Manager/Supervisor, Quality Assurance

Work Location: College Station, TX

Job Description

Primary Responsibilities:

  • Review and/or approve basic and technical documentation with minimal supervisory oversight to include, but not limited to:
    • Standard Operating Procedures
    • Batch Production Records (completed and approval)
    • Commissioning, qualification and validation protocols and reports
    • Deviation Reports
    • Corrective Action/Preventive Action Plans
    • Technical data review and approval
    • QC data review and approval
    • Drug Substance/Product Reports
    • Trending QA data
  • Draft and review internal Quality policies, procedures and reports.
  • Perform inspection of final product containers and review and/or approval of executed process records and data.
  • Perform Quality audit functions to include, but not limited to:
    • Audit of lab notebooks
    • Audit of equipment logbooks
    • Review of vendor, supplier, contract laboratory audit questionnaires
    • Lead vendor, supplier, contract laboratory and client audits
  • Identify process and Quality System improvement opportunities.
  • Provide daily guidance for the compliance of the QA department to national and international standards and regulations.
  • Support Regulatory, client, and internal audits.
  • Act as QA liaison to internal Departments and external Client Quality Groups and Vendor/Contract Laboratory Quality Groups.
  • Promptly notify Senior Management of potential quality or regulatory issues that may affect product quality or regulatory compliance.
  • Assist with technical oversight/training for the QA team.
  • Assist with compliance related functions.
  • Ensure priority task coverage.
  • Escalate any issues as identified to Quality Management and/or departmental Management as needed.
  • All other duties as assigned.
